In smaller Indiana communities, vehicles are often repaired fast and frequently used for daily work, school drop-offs, and errands. That can create a common problem in defective part cases: the parts and data that matter most get removed, overwritten, or replaced before anyone preserves them.
If your incident involved:
- sudden brake/traction instability while merging or stopping at busy intersections,
- a warning light that appeared and then went away,
- an electrical or sensor malfunction affecting vehicle stability,
- airbag-related concerns after a collision,
- overheating or drivetrain behavior after a repair,
…waiting can make it harder to connect what failed to what happened.
